Electric parameters of chlorine-doped CdTe crystals with a resistivity of (3÷6)× × 10 9 Ω•cm have been studied. The heavily doped material was characterized by an almost intrinsic conductivity, which is explained on the basis of the charge-carrier statistics by an emergence of self-compensated complexes. The ionization energy and the compensation degree of the impurity responsible for the semiinsulating state of CdTe are determined. The reverse currentvoltage characteristics of the Ni/CdTe/Ni
